What do you mean by Supply?
Expert
Supply is a schedule that shows amounts of a product a producer is willing and able to produce and sell at each specific price in a series of possible prices during a specified time period.
1. A supply schedule portrays this such as the corn.
2. Schedule shows what quantities will be offered at various prices or what price will be required to induce various quantities to be offered.
